Pine
Pine is the most popular wood used to make pallets. It is cheap, readily available and easy to work with. It lacks the durability that hardwoods such as maple and oak provide. It's a good choice for lighter loads and pallets with a single use.
The right wood to use for your pallets depends on a balance between cost, durability, and load requirements. Many people choose pine as it is inexpensive and durable to hold a large pallets load. However certain companies prefer maple or oak because of their durability and long-term use.
The most popular wood for pallets is southern yellow pine that is inexpensive and is easy to dry. It also offers a neat product that can be shipped. The wood is a good option for woodworkers who aren't very experienced since it's affordable and flexible. It can be found at any hardware store or in the scrap pile at Menards.
Another advantage of pine pallet Auctions wood is that it grows more quickly than hardwoods, which means fewer environmental stress for the tree. This keeps trees healthy and abundant. This also helps reduce deforestation, which is a concern for certain organizations.

Hardwood
More than 1.8 billion pallets are used every day in the freight industry. The vast majority of these are made of hardwoods such as local varieties of oaks and maples, though some are made from softwoods like pine or basswood. Wooden pallets play a vital role in warehouse operations as they speed up the flow of products.
The pallets made of wood start at tree farms, where to get pallets seeds are planted to produce the trees that will later be used to make their. Southern yellow pine and oak are common hardwood choices for pallets, while spruce, hemlock spruce, cedar and cypress are all the most common softwoods. These woods are light, provide a balanced balance of stiffness, strength and cost and are suitable for a variety of businesses.
The trees are then transported to sawmills where they are processed. These sawmills have special technology that scans the trees and makes cuts according to their most desirable characteristics. In this process, pallet wood is divided into its various parts comprising deck boards and stringers. These components are sold to pallet manufacturers, who construct and repair the final products that companies use for shipping.
Hardwood pallets are usually more expensive than softwood ones, however they are more durable and have greater strength. They also are more flexible and can hold nails better. Hardwoods make a great choice for pallets to be shipped over long distances as they can be able to withstand the abuse that can occur during transport.
Softwoods are less durable than hardwoods, however they are more affordable and easy to find. They are also more efficient at absorbing moisture which can protect the contents of the packages from water damage.
If you decide to purchase hardwood or softwood it is essential to determine the grade of the lumber before buying it. However, Pallet Auctions remember that the quality of a timber isn't determined by its grade, but rather on how the timber is constructed and how it is treated.
To stop plant diseases from crossing international borders, wooden pallets are typically treated with heat. They are also stamped with the International Plant Protection Convention sanitary standards. Pallets made of softwood can be kiln dried to ensure that they are free of pests and diseases prior to being used to transport intermodal cargo.

The Grocery Manufacturers Association (GMA) grades the condition of a pallet in order to determine its quality. A pallet that is of the highest grade will show no signs of wear and have no repairs. A grade B pallet typically has had one or more strings repaired. This is accomplished by placing a second runner next the damaged stringer. This is known as the double stringer or companion. Deck boards may have been replaced on pallets of Grade B during previous repair cycles.
